2. Information Stored Locally

All data used by IPTV Player is stored exclusively on your local device using Chrome's storage.local API. This includes:

  • Playlist Information: Names, URLs, and channel data from imported M3U/M3U8 files
  • User Preferences: View mode settings (list/grid), debug mode toggle, last selected playlist
  • Favorites: Channels you have marked as favorites for quick access
  • License Status: Your license type (Free, Pro, or Lifetime) for feature unlocking

This data never leaves your browser and is not accessible to us or any third parties.

3. Network Requests

The Service requires permission to access network resources for the following purposes:

3.1 Playlist Import

When you import a playlist from a URL, the extension fetches the M3U/M3U8 file from the specified address. This request:

  • Is initiated only when you explicitly provide a URL and click import
  • Is made directly from your browser to the target server
  • Does not route through our servers
  • Does not include any identifying information

3.2 Streaming Content

When you play a channel, the video stream is loaded directly from the channel's source server:

  • The stream connection is between your browser and the streaming server
  • We do not intercept, proxy, or monitor these connections
  • Stream quality and availability depend on the source server

3.3 Channel Logos

Channel logos specified in M3U files (tvg-logo attribute) are loaded from their respective URLs:

  • Logo images are fetched directly from their hosting servers
  • No data is sent to these servers beyond standard HTTP requests
